Duties and responsibilities In this role you will be working as part of a close knit specialist oncology and haematology team who ensure a highly personalised service to our patients. Liaise with specialist nursing staff to ensure appropriate patient workload daily. Utilise your planning skills to ensure all chemotherapy medications are ordered and received ready for treatment. Pre-assessing patients, reviewing test results and assessing their safety to proceed to treatment. Reviewing and releasing medications at discharge Follow up calls with patients to review side effects and ensure they have all the support they need.
